help for insomnia



Insomnia is a pretty common problem these days.

Approximately 10-20% of people suffer from insomnia. Only 35% of Americans sleep eight hours or more per night during the work week. About 56% have one or more symptoms of insomnia a few nights a week or more.

Trouble sleeping can be from a variety of problems, and it is also a symptom of depression. I don't know about you all, but when I haven't gotten enough rest I feel plain ol' grouchy!
